Full Circle

Serve others
The harvest cycle takes time…so be patient in the process.

Someone I met while riding public transportation in 2009 reached out to me this week through my website – it was an unexpectedly delightful surprise. She said that she still had an autographed copy (of my first published book) and that she thought of me from time to time, even as she had moved from my local area in 2014 and was now retired.

Getting this “blast from the past” email from a sister in Christ (whom I met during a particularly challenging season of my life) truly brightened my day, reminding me that we never know the impact we’ll have on someone – just by being ourselves and allowing the light of Christ to shine through us.

God is the One Who causes a seed planted to grow – in HIS time, and in due season.

Are we being diligent to plant and water so HE can give the increase as He sees fit?

Yesterday’s Yes

We can’t afford to drive an entire trip while looking in the rear-view mirror. At what point do we choose to focus on what’s ahead? (hint: NOW is a good time!)

In terms of obedience:

My “yes” to God is still required today – even if (& especially when) I said “yes” yesterday.

When I rest on yesterday’s yes, I am deliberately choosing to stunt my own growth. 

Why?

Because before I know it, I’m facing compromise, complacency, or comfort – and all of these can slow the progress of growth and maturity.

Today’s yes unlocks my next blessing – because it lays a part of the foundation I’ll need in place if I’m building something that lasts, stands the test of time, and holds up in the midst of a storm.

Growth, Maturity, Tolerance, and Wit

What does Pink Panther have to do with Father’s Day for this eldest daughter of a Girl Dad?

When I was a child and Saturday morning cartoons were the jam (we didn’t have cable – gasp! I turned out fine…), my dad used to chuckle amusedly at the Coyote and the Roadrunner (on the ORIGINAL Looney Tunes). 

I was annoyed whenever they’d cut away from Bugs Bunny and Daffy Duck – because for the life of me, I couldn’t figure out why there was no dialogue between the characters! Add to that the Coyote’s unfortunately risk-prone leaning to ridiculous predicaments…I never understood why he kept trying the same nonsense – to no avail.

Now that I’m older and wiser, I find myself hollerin’ with laughter at the irony, sarcasm, hubris, and double entendre baked into these wordless cartoons.

In some life situations, no words are required and one look says it all.

I finally get it. And now I find myself appreciating the beauty of a classic…#FullCircleMoment #DaddyWasRight
